Last night we were at anchor on a small tributary of the Otonabee River about 2 hours before Peterborough.
There was a good breeze to help cool things down from the scorching heat. I have been living in my bathing suit the last few days with many dips in the water to cool down. While at anchor I broke out the 2 person inflatable kayak to try out my new sail. Worked like a charm in one direction.

We caught up to JP and Diane at lock 19, the first lock in Peterborough and there was a couple, Pete and Ida, in a 16 ft aluminum boat camping at the side of the lock. They started the journey in Ottawa on there way to Wawa on Lake Superior. Just goes to show you do not need a big boat to do the canal systems.

The humidex today is an unbearable 40 degrees. When it gets like this we take a dock at a marina and put our little window air conditioner in the companionway. It keeps the whole boat very comfortable and on days like today is worth its weight in gold.
